There are numerous organizations and individuals working on efforts to support those impacted by flooding. Some places to donate compiled by Civil Beat:
- The Salvation Army: Conducting disaster relief efforts on O‘ahu and across the state.
- LāHui Foundation: Mobilizing cleanup crews and coordinating distribution of donated items.
- Hawaiʻi Food Bank: Serving hungry families, including those affected by the Kona low storm.
- Aloha United Way: Operating a help call and text line to serve flooding victims.
- Hawaiʻi Community Foundation: Operates a Stronger Hawai‘i Fund for disaster relief across the islands.
- Hawaiʻi Farmers Union United: Created a Hawai‘i Flood Response Fund supporting farmers and rural areas hit by severe floods.
- 808 Cleanups: Coordinating volunteer cleanups in affected areas.
- ʻĀina Momona: Restoring lo‘i at its Aloha ‘Āina Health and Learning Center in Kāne‘ohe.
